Seen differently

A dark snake winds up the hill

To penetrate our lives

Seen differently

Silver birds flee, screeching

From its venomous intent

Seen differently, again

The hedgerow filled with life

Laughs with the hungry birds

At the harvest of sustenance

See again

See beyond the image of our fear

To where the world is…

©Stephen Tanham
